MUMBAI, India, Aug. 17 -- Intellectual Property India has published a patent application (202521086909 A) filed by Pandit Deendayal Energy University on September 12, 2025, for Ai-Driven Urban Planning And Zoning System With Real-Time Iot Integration, Predictive Digital Twin Modeling, And Blockchain-Enabled Stakeholder Collaboration.
Inventors include Dr. Anurag Kumar Srivastava; Dr. Ankit Deshmukh; Dr. Vinod Varghese; and Dr. Shreekant Varshney.
The application for the patent was published on August 14, 2026, under issue no. 33/2026.
Abstract: An Al-driven data processing method for dynamic urban planning coordinates internet-of-things (loT) networks, digital twin simulations, and blockchain security to optimize land-use zoning. The method utilizes localized edge gateways to pre-process raw telemetry streams gathered from physical urban sensors, which are then compiled into a centralized data repository. An artificial intelligence engine executes ensemble classification and sequence neural networks to calculate spatial zoning updates and forecast traffic congestion. These updates are projected inside a three-dimensional digital twin environment that models environmental risks using terrain data layers. A stakeholder communication terminal evaluates community feedback using natural language processing sentiment analysis, while citizen voting inputs are registered onto an unalterable Blockchain ledger to provide transparency. Finally, the artificial intelligence engine routes closed-loop threshold configuration commands back to the edge gateways to dynamically alter the operations of the physical urban sensors matching adjusted zoning sectors.
